Ordinals
beta
Sat 1716284818132052
decimal
533027.1068132052
degree
0°113027′803″1068132052‴
percentile
81.72784857237933%
name
brqlkfwsefd
cycle
0
epoch
2
period
264
block
533027
offset
1068132052
timestamp
2018-07-22 03:49:30 UTC
rarity
common
prev
next